【期刊论文】Novel cisplatin-type platinum complexes and their cytotoxic activity

苟少华, Kai Cui, Lianhong Wang, Haibin Zhu, Shaohua Gou*, and Yun Liu

Bioorg. Med. Chem. Lett. 16(2006)2937-2942,-0001,():

-1年11月30日

摘要

A series of novel cisplatin-type platinum complexes, formulated as [PtA2(OCOCH2OR)2] (A2 = two monoamines or one diamine, R is an alkyl group), were designed, characteristic of alkoxyacetate as carboxylato ligands. The pertinent compounds were prepared and characterized by elementary analyses, IR, 1H NMR, and ESI-MS spectra. The cytotoxic activities of compound 1a in vitro toward HL-60 human leukemia and BEL-7402 human hepatocellular carcinoma cell lines were pioneeringly studied. Then, compounds 1b-3d were evaluated for their in vitro cytotoxicity against Ramos human lymphoma, 3AO human ovarian carcinoma, and A549 human non-small cell lung cancer cell lines. Most of them showed better cytotoxic activity than carboplatin against above selected cell lines.

【期刊论文】Self-assembly directed by dinuclear zinc(II) macrocyclic species

苟少华, Wei Huang, Hai-Bin Zhu, Shao-Hua Gou∗

Coordination Chemistry Reviews 250(2006)414-423,-0001,():

-1年11月30日

摘要

Supramolecular compounds assembled by dinuclear zinc(II) species containing Robson-type macrocycles and diverse organic subunits (4,4 -bipyridine, 2,2 -bipyridine, pyrazine, 4-aminopyridine, 4-pyridinecarboxylate, pyridine, and quinoline) are reviewed. Various structural motifs such as molecular ladder, molecular ladder element and so forth have been generated. Structural attributes associated with each motif will be elucidated based on unambiguous single crystal X-ray analysis. Hydrogen bonding especially of the non-classical type, involved in the assembly are also discussed because of its crucial impact on the architecture of the final product.

【期刊论文】Synthesis and in vitro cytotoxicity of novel hydrophilic chiral 2-alkoxy-1,4-butanediamine platinum (II) complexes

苟少华, Haibin Zhu, Kai Cui, Lianhong Wang, and Shaohua Gou*

Bioorg. Med. Chem. Lett. 15(2005)4936-4943,-0001,():

-1年11月30日

摘要

Twenty-six new hydrophilic chiral 2-alkoxy-1,4-butanediamine platinum (II) complexes having a seven-membered ring structure between a bidentate carrier ligand and a platinum atom have been synthesized and most of them were evaluated for their in vitro cytotoxicity toward A549 human non-small cell lung carcinoma and HCT-116 human colon cancer cell lines. The cytotoxicities of platinum complexes are related to the nature of the carrier ligand and leaving group. Complex 50b, viz. cis-dichloro[(2R)-ethoxy-1,4-butanediamine] platinum (II), exhibits the greatest potency among those 21 tested platinum complexes in both cell lines.

【期刊论文】Potential new antitumor agents from an innovative combination of camphorato, a ramification of traditional Chinese medicine, with a platinum moiety

苟少华, Lianhong Wang, Shaohua Gou, *, Yongjiang Chen, and Yun Liu

Bioorg. Med. Chem. Lett. 15(2005)3417-3422,-0001,():

-1年11月30日

摘要

Abstract-Eight new camphorato platinum complexes have been synthesized and evaluated for their in vitro cytotoxicity against HL-60 human leukemia, 3AO human ovarian carcinoma, BEL-7402 human hepatocarcinoma, and A549 human lung carcinoma cell lines. Most complexes showed good cytotoxic activity against the above-selected cell lines. Among the complexes, two compounds were assayed for their in vivo antitumor activity against LS-174T human colon carcinoma cells implanted in mice. One complex exhibited not only higher in vivo antitumor activity, but also less toxicity than oxaliplatin when it was administered intravenously at a dose of 6mg/kg three times.

【期刊论文】A novel coordination polymer constructed from 1D neutral chains via inter-chain π-π stacking and hydrogen bonding

苟少华, Haibin Zhu, Chunhui Huang, Wei Huang, Shaohua Gou*

Inorganic Chemistry Communications 7(2004)1095-1099,-0001,():

-1年11月30日

摘要

A novel 1D neutral coordination polymer, {[Cu(dtmp)(dmf)Cl2]dmf}n (1) (dtmp=1,6-di(triazole-1-yl-methyl)-4-methylphenol, dmf=dimethyl formamide) was synthesized by reacting CuCl2 Æ 2H2O with the dtmp ligand. The crystal and molecular structure of the complex was determined by X-ray diffraction, in which the coordination geometry around the copper center is slightly distorted trigonal bypyramidal. One-dimensional chains have been formed through the metal and the ligand via oordination bonds, which are assembled further into a two-dimensional network by inter-chain synergic π-π stacking and hydrogen bonding.
